452ca81809abeabe782174e11a9ba03d1342cc14e65c203d7114bbf9fe6114c0

1205865 (534051 blocks ago)

⏴ Block 1205864 (3fbb98de…596) | Block 1205866 ⏵ | Latest block ⏭

Metadata

05/12/2022, 11:32 UTC (741d 17:43:19 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details